God Created Both the Seen and Unseen
The spiritual realm isn’t imaginary. It’s not symbolic and it’s not optional.
It’s part of God’s created order.
Colossians 1:15-16 NLT
Christ is the visible image of the invisible God. He existed before anything was created and is supreme over all creation, [16] for through him God created everything in the heavenly realms and on earth. He made the things we can see and the things we can’t see- such as thrones, kingdoms, rulers, and authorities in the unseen world. Everything was created through him and for him.
God didn’t just create the physical world you can see—He also created a realm you cannot see. That includes spiritual beings, authority structures, and realities that exist beyond human perception.
This matters because it reminds us that what we experience in the physical world is not the full story. There are layers to reality that God has revealed, even if only partially.
And if God created both realms, then both matter.

You Are Living in a Spiritual Battle
Whether you realize it or not, you are living in the middle of a spiritual conflict.
Not a physical one. Not one you can see with your eyes.
But one that is real, active, and personal.
Ephesians 6:10-12 NLT
A final word: Be strong in the Lord and in his mighty power. [11] Put on all of God’s armor so that you will be able to stand firm against all strategies of the devil. [12] For we are not fighting against flesh-and-blood enemies, but against evil rulers and authorities of the unseen world, against mighty powers in this dark world, and against evil spirits in the heavenly places.
This verse shifts everything. Your greatest battles are not ultimately against people. They are not just circumstances, stress, or difficult seasons.
There is a deeper reality behind those struggles.
That doesn’t mean every problem is spiritual—but it does mean that the spiritual realm is influencing more than you think.
And if you don’t recognize the battle, you won’t be ready for it.

There Is a Real Enemy at Work
The Bible doesn’t present the spiritual realm as neutral.
- There is opposition.
- There is resistance.
- There is an enemy.
1 Peter 5:8 NLT
Stay alert! Watch out for your great enemy, the devil. He prowls around like a roaring lion, looking for someone to devour.
This isn’t meant to scare you—it’s meant to wake you up.
You have an enemy who is active, intentional, and looking for opportunities to attack. Not always in obvious ways, but often through subtle influence—discouragement, temptation, deception, and distraction.
Ignoring that reality doesn’t make it go away.
It just makes you easier to target.

God Is Also Actively Working in the Unseen
Here’s where this shifts from heavy to hopeful.
Yes, there is a spiritual battle. Yes, there is an enemy.
But that’s not the whole story.
God is actively working in the unseen realm as well.
2 Kings 6:15-17 NLT
When the servant of the man of God got up early the next morning and went outside, there were troops, horses, and chariots everywhere. “Oh, sir, what will we do now?” the young man cried to Elisha. [16] “Don’t be afraid!” Elisha told him. “For there are more on our side than on theirs!” [17] Then Elisha prayed, “O LORD, open his eyes and let him see!” The LORD opened the young man’s eyes, and when he looked up, he saw that the hillside around Elisha was filled with horses and chariots of fire.
In that moment, one man saw fear. Another saw reality.
God opened his eyes, and suddenly he could see what had always been there—God’s protection, God’s presence, God’s power.
The same is true for you.
Just because you can’t see what God is doing doesn’t mean He isn’t working.
There is more happening on your behalf than you realize.

You Must Learn to Fight the Right Way
If the battle is spiritual, then your response must be spiritual too.
You can’t fight unseen battles with purely physical solutions.
2 Corinthians 10:3-5 NLT
We are human, but we don’t wage war as humans do. [4] We use God’s mighty weapons, not worldly weapons, to knock down the strongholds of human reasoning and to destroy false arguments. [5] We destroy every proud obstacle that keeps people from knowing God. We capture their rebellious thoughts and teach them to obey Christ.
This is where many Christians struggle.
We try to solve spiritual problems with human effort alone. We rely on logic, emotion, or willpower—but ignore the spiritual tools God has given us.
If you don’t fight the right battle with the right weapons, you will stay frustrated and defeated.
But when you understand what’s really going on—and respond the way Scripture teaches—you begin to experience real victory.
